A Senior Electrician in steel manufacturing installs, maintains, and repairs high-voltage industrial systems (e.g., induction furnaces, rolling mills, overhead cranes). Core duties include minimizing production downtime through preventive maintenance, troubleshooting PLC and AC/DC drives, and enforcing strict electrical safety standards like Lockout/Tagout (LOTO). A Senior Electrical Engineer (DRI) in a Direct Reduced Iron (DRI) steel plant oversees the electrical infrastructure, maintenance, and automation. They ensure 24/7 power reliability, drive project modernizations, and troubleshoot heavy-duty equipment like kilns, induction furnaces, and switchgears in high-temperature manufacturing environments. A DCS (Distributed Control System) Engineer in a power plant controls and optimizes high-pressure boilers, turbines, and auxiliaries from a central control room to ensure safe, efficient power generation. They monitor parameters (pressure, temperature, flow), troubleshoot using HMI, and execute safe startups/shutdowns. [1, 2]

A Turbine DCS Engineer in a power plant operates and monitors turbine systems using Distributed Control Systems (DCS) to ensure safe, efficient generation. Key responsibilities include real-time parameter monitoring (speed, vibration, pressure), startup/shutdown, alarm management, and troubleshooting, typically requiring 3-5 years of experience in power plant operations.

A 2nd Class Boiler Operator for Waste Heat Recovery Boilers (WHRB) in industrial settings (such as steel plants or power plants) is responsible for the safe and efficient operation of high-pressure boilers that generate steam using flue gas, usually while adhering to Indian Boiler Regulations (IBR).
